Regatta was a huge success!
Jul 27, 2010
Hundreds took part, winners announced in 13 different events
Last weekend, they came out by the hundreds to celebrate Lake Windermere during the its first regatta in over 40 years. From sailing to scavenger hunts to photo contests, sand art and swimming, more than 100 people entered and lots took home prizes.
“The hot, sunny weather made for a perfect setting,” said Kalista Pruden of Wildsight, who took part in organizing the event. “Hundreds of people were out enjoying Kinsmen Beach and the wind picked up just in time for the sailing!”
The afternoon was officially kicked off by Arlee Romaine. She was a local teenager during the 1964 Regatta and shared her memories of past regattas.
First up was an early morning rowing demonstration by the Lake Windermere Rowing Club, and a waterskiing and wakeboard demonstration by Robbie Hildebrant and his crew wrapped up the afternoon. In between, there were 13 great events.
The Regatta commemorated the completion of the Lake Windermere Project, a five-year water quality monitoring and stewardship education program that ends this year. It was hosted by the Lake Windermere Ambassadors, a group of volunteer stakeholders representing all sectors of the community.
“As the Lake Windermere Project comes to a close, the Lake Windermere Ambassadors are ready to take it on and direct future duties,” Pruden said. “They want Lake Windermere to remain a healthy ecosystem for future generations.”
